While Garston station is relatively small, it provides several essential facilities to ensure a comfortable journey. Although there isn't a ticket office, passengers can conveniently collect purchased tickets from the available ticket machines. However, it's worth noting that these machines are not accessible for those requiring assistance, as accessible options are unfortunately not available.
If you require help or need information, there are help points located on the station platforms. However, there is no staff assistance available directly at the station. For more comprehensive support, you can contact the dedicated helpline, available to ensure that everyone journeys with ease and confidence.
Accessibility at Garston station is thoughtfully designed, with step-free access across the platform areas, making it ideal for passengers with mobility challenges. Unlike some larger stations, Garston does not have amenities like waiting rooms, retail outlets, or refreshment facilities, so planning ahead is recommended for a more comfortable travel experience.
Garston station is well-connected with various transport links that make onward travel seamless. For those looking to utilize bus services, there are convenient pick-up and drop-off points on Garston Lane. Additionally, if rail services are unavailable, replacement buses operate from nearby bus stops, ensuring you reach your destination without hassle. Moss Side station is as humble as it is accessible. It boasts step-free access, ensuring that it is suitable for all passengers, including those with mobility challenges. Although it lacks a ticket office and ticket machines, travellers can still enjoy seamless transport by booking tickets online in advance. If you're looking for assistance, it is available through the conductor onboard, and help can be requested up to two hours before your planned journey.
While there are no staffed services, announcements provide necessary travel information. Unfortunately, this station does not offer waiting rooms or refreshment facilities, so plan accordingly. However, an induction loop is available for those with hearing impairments, and seating areas are provided on site.
When it comes to continuing your journey from Moss Side, rest assured that transportation services align with your needs. Rail replacement services, if necessary, can be accessed conveniently by heading to Lytham Road, positioned by the lawndale country park entrance. For those who prefer taxis, options can be arranged via cab4you. While there's no bicycle hire, cyclists are encouraged to arrange alternative transportation.
